Understanding Hair Thinning

Hair thinning refers to a reduction in hair volume and density due to weakened hair follicles and reduced hair shaft thickness. Unlike complete baldness, thinning hair still grows but lacks strength, coverage, and vitality.

How Hair Thinning Develops

Hair thinning occurs when the natural hair growth cycle is disrupted. Normally, hair goes through three phases:

  • Anagen (growth phase)
  • Catagen (transition phase)
  • Telogen (resting/shedding phase)

In thinning hair, the growth phase shortens, and the resting phase becomes longer. Over time, new hair grows thinner and weaker until follicles become dormant.

Common Causes of Hair Thinning

Hair thinning can result from one or multiple factors. Identifying the cause is essential for effective treatment.

Genetic Factors

Hereditary hair thinning, that is disease for hairs also known as androgenetic alopecia, is one of the most  known and common causes. It affects both men and women and progresses gradually.

Hormonal Imbalance

Hormonal changes due to pregnancy, menopause, thyroid disorders, or medical conditions can lead to thinning hair.

Stress and Lifestyle Factors

Chronic stress, lack of sleep, smoking, and poor dietary habits significantly contribute to hair thinning.

Nutritional Deficiencies

Deficiency in iron, protein, vitamin D, biotin, and zinc weakens hair follicles.

Medical Conditions

Autoimmune diseases, scalp infections, and certain medications can trigger hair thinning.

Environmental Damage

Pollution, heat styling, harsh chemicals, and excessive sun exposure damage hair shafts and follicles.

Signs and Symptoms of Hair Thinning

Early identification allows timely treatment. Common signs include:

  • Reduced hair volume
  • Wider parting line
  • Thinner ponytail
  • Excessive hair shedding
  • Scalp visibility
  • Weak and brittle hair texture

PRP Hair Therapy for Hair Thinning

What Is PRP Therapy?

PRP (Platelet-Rich Plasma) therapy is one of the most effective treatments for hair thinning. It uses the patient’s own blood to extract growth-factor-rich plasma, which is injected into the scalp to stimulate hair follicles.

Mesotherapy for Hair Thinning

Mesotherapy involves injecting a customized blend of vitamins, minerals, amino acids, and growth factors directly into the scalp.

Low-Level Laser Therapy (LLLT)

Laser therapy stimulates cellular activity in hair follicles using low-level light energy.

Benefits

  • Improves scalp circulation
  • Extends hair growth phase
  • Strengthens thinning hair
  • Non-invasive and painless

LLLT is often combined with PRP or medications for enhanced results.

When to Expect Results

Hair thinning treatments show gradual improvement:

  • 1–2 months: Reduced shedding
  • 3–4 months: Improved hair strength
  • 6 months: Visible increase in thickness
  • 9–12 months: Optimal results

Results depend on individual biology and treatment compliance.
